Aujourd’hui, je veux lire des données issues d’une station météo proche de chez moi via l’API wunderground. Je souhaite qu’elles s’affichent automatiquement dans mon tableau de bord domotique (une page PHP servie par un Raspberry Pi
php
Les tous derniers articles de cette catégorie :
et les suivants :
Ajout de nouveaux « mime types » à un site WordPress
Les caractéristiques des fichiers qu'on peut charger dans un site WordPress sont définies par WordPress. On peut souhaiter autoriser le chargement d'autres types de fichier, par exemple des fichiers .dxf pour mettre des plans à disposition des internautes. J'explique...
Extraits WordPress : modifier leur affichage (read more, …)
Dans WordPress, on peut afficher une liste d'article en utilisant soit l'extrait soit tout le contenu. Et l'extrait peut être généré automatiquement ou rempli manuellement. Des fonctions en PHP permettent de régler la longueur maximum de l'extrait automatique,...
Ajouter une barre latérale dans un thème WordPress
La plupart des thèmes WordPress disposent d'au moins une barre latérale, dans laquelle l'utilisateur peut facilement placer des widgets. Nous allons voir comment faire pour en ajouter d'autres, par exemple au dessus d'une page (sous le menu secondaire). Pas de barre...
Améliorer l’extension Contact Form 7
L'extension Contact Form 7 est très bien pour créer des formulaires sur un site WordPress. Mais on peut rencontrer deux problèmes : temps de chargement des pages plus long puisque l'extension ajoute un script JavaScript et une feuille de style. Mauvaise prise en...
Deboguage : Archiver les erreurs PHP dans un fichier « log »
Déboguer son travail, c'est parfois compliqué. Il y a plusieurs solutions, toutes liées à la configuration de wp-config.php. Ici j'expose une solution qui permet d'afficher les erreurs et warnings (pas les notices) dans un fichier "log". Je n'explique rien ici. Je...
Thème WordPress : ajouter une fonction spécifique à une extension
Supposons que nous soyons contents d'une extension utilisée par notre site à un détail près. Nous pouvons attendre que le développeur publie une mise à jour qui règle miraculeusement ce détail. Nous pouvons aussi créer notre propre fonction dans notre thème (enfant en...
Thème WordPress : modifier l’affichage des résumés
Par défaut WordPress enlève tous les éléments HTML du résumé. Si on a fait un saut de ligne, ou mis des mots en gras ou italique, tout est perdu lors de l'affichage des résumés. J'explique ici comment conserver quelques éléments de mise en page pour l'affichage des...
La boucle WordPress : utilisation sur une page d’accueil
La page d'accueil de mon site est définie via un modèle. J'y ai codé "en dur" ce qui doit figurer sur cette page. Je voulais en particulier y voir une liste des derniers articles publiés. Calà m'a contrainte à mieux comprendre la fameuse boucle (Loop) WordPress. Voici...
Gérer la pagination sous une liste d’articles WordPress
Lorsque WordPress affiche une liste d'article, on peut y ajouter une pagination, qui permet à l'internaute de savoir combien de pages de liste il y a et où il en est dans ces pages. C'est aussi un moyen pour l'utilisateur d'aller à la page suivante ou la précédente....